Home
last modified time | relevance | path

Searched refs:xa_limit (Results 1 – 2 of 2) sorted by relevance

/freebsd/sys/compat/linuxkpi/common/include/linux/
H A Dxarray.h69 struct xa_limit { struct
74 #define XA_LIMIT(min_, max_) (struct xa_limit){ .min = (min_), .max = (max_) } argument
86 int xa_alloc(struct xarray *, uint32_t *, void *, struct xa_limit, gfp_t);
87 int xa_alloc_cyclic(struct xarray *, uint32_t *, void *, struct xa_limit, uint32_t *, gfp_t);
88 int xa_alloc_cyclic_irq(struct xarray *, uint32_t *, void *, struct xa_limit, uint32_t *, gfp_t);
104 int __xa_alloc(struct xarray *, uint32_t *, void *, struct xa_limit, gfp_t);
105 int __xa_alloc_cyclic(struct xarray *, uint32_t *, void *, struct xa_limit, uint32_t *, gfp_t);
/freebsd/sys/compat/linuxkpi/common/src/
H A Dlinux_xarray.c118 __xa_alloc(struct xarray *xa, uint32_t *pindex, void *ptr, struct xa_limit limit, gfp_t gfp) in __xa_alloc()
154 xa_alloc(struct xarray *xa, uint32_t *pindex, void *ptr, struct xa_limit limit, gfp_t gfp) in xa_alloc()
175 __xa_alloc_cyclic(struct xarray *xa, uint32_t *pindex, void *ptr, struct xa_limit limit, in __xa_alloc_cyclic()
219 xa_alloc_cyclic(struct xarray *xa, uint32_t *pindex, void *ptr, struct xa_limit limit, in xa_alloc_cyclic()
233 struct xa_limit limit, uint32_t *pnext_index, gfp_t gfp) in xa_alloc_cyclic_irq()